EXCLUSIVE: Dutch-born Ghanaian defender Mitch Apau joins Slovan Bratislava on three-year deal

Published on: 11 July 2018

Dutch-born Ghanaian defender Mitch Apau has signed a three-year contract with Slovakian side Slovan Bratislava, GHANAsoccernet.com can exclusively reveal.

The 28-year-old has joined from Slovenian side NK Olimpija Ljubljana where he spent just a season.

The highly-rated defender played all 36 games as NK Olimpija Ljubljana clinched the double last term.

“We need to reinforce right side of our defensive formation. We signed Mitch Apau, who had very good season in Slovenia. Our scouting department followed Mitch for all season, he performed well and stable. He uses his physical assumptions, is strong and vigorous in defensive duels. We signed contract for three years with him,” said Ivan Kmotrík, general director of club.

The Ghanaian also said: “I am very happy to be part of this big club. Last year, I won double in Slovenia. My goal is to win trophies and that´s the reason, why I am here. I already saw the new stadium of Slovan, its going to be beautiful. I will do my best to make fans happy and help club to successes.”

The defender is itching to represent Ghana on the international stage.
